About 1-[1-(1-ethylpyrazol-4-yl)ethyl]-3-[2-fluoro-5-[(2R)-2-methylmorpholin-4-yl]-3-(trifluoromethyl)phenyl]imidazol-2-one

1-[1-(1-ethylpyrazol-4-yl)ethyl]-3-[2-fluoro-5-[(2R)-2-methylmorpholin-4-yl]-3-(trifluoromethyl)phenyl]imidazol-2-one (PubChem CID 168862984) has the molecular formula C22H25F4N5O2 and a molecular weight of 467.47 g/mol. Its IUPAC name is 1-[1-(1-ethylpyrazol-4-yl)ethyl]-3-[2-fluoro-5-[(2R)-2-methylmorpholin-4-yl]-3-(trifluoromethyl)phenyl]imidazol-2-one.
